Output 073babb69b772c8eae53d90b32398e2dd447ac221cd5fcad6e62e86238300f61:1

value
1982940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ec28b781cde8924d80b10248d69adeb719dcf1f OP_EQUAL
address
3DFG7vZAB1eq8dxKxphpQpCpeRT9yB3ENT
transaction
073babb69b772c8eae53d90b32398e2dd447ac221cd5fcad6e62e86238300f61
spent
true